The Police Department is offering a new course called Alive at 25 for new drivers. This is a program of the National Safety Council and is taught by certified instructors from the Police Department. “Wilmette is among the first communities in Illinois to offer this program, which we believe may significantly improve new driver safety in Wilmette,” said Chief George Carpenter. Students attend one Saturday morning session from 8am – 12:30pm. The cost is $50. To obtain the dates of future classes, register for a class, or for more information, call 847-853-7553.
